The population of this survey consists of primary school teachers and principals in Odunpazar , one of the two central municipalities in Eski ehir, in 2011-2012 educational year. Teachers and principals of eight primary schools were taken as a sample among low, middle, high socio-economic level primary schools in Odunpazar . 195 teachers and principals participated in this study. In this study a data device which consisted of two sections was used to accomplish the purpose of the study. A personal information form to define teachers¡¯ and principals¡¯ demographical features made the first section, whereas ¡°The Questionnaire of Expectations and perceptions of Teacher Leadership Roles¡± developed by Beycio lu (2009) and consisting of 25 items made the second section. Each item in the questionnaire has a five scale Lykert type evaluation and belongs to one of the three dimensions of both perception and expectation. These dimensions are institutional development, professional development and collaboration with colleagues. %K Primary Schools %K Teacher Leadership %K Perception %K Expectation %K Quantitative Research %K Teachers %K School Administrators %U http://www.e-iji.net/dosyalar/iji_2013_1_12.pdf
